Transaction 5af02632f154daede88a36a5b8757150a7b4781db884c7203bd917a5a5deb73c
1 Input
1 Output
-
5af02632f154daede88a36a5b8757150a7b4781db884c7203bd917a5a5deb73c:0
- value
- 1821786
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 08d5262ed5c86bfb530ecf4f3ccbdf289c7f74cf OP_EQUAL
- address
- 32VifwYBysnWNECHAB3o1TsMZzR2iVady8